The B/U/C status does not mean much with a Ring of Doom -- it
autocurses as soon as you put it on. There is not much use in it other
than wearing it to help achieve "Grand Mastery" in weapon skill. While
in the wilderness, encounters are increased while doomed.

You can also use it to increase monster generation... useful for
live-saccing. Once you get close enough to pray for
(pre-/post-)crowning, however, remember to uncurse it and remove it;
praying while doomed is a bad idea.

Dooming also increases the danger levels of the dungeons, which
increases the chances that better items - including artifacts - will be
generated.

Note that playing doomed for any purpose is very dangerous. Nasty
creatures will be generated and all monsters will hit you extremely
hard. Having both lucky and Fate smiles is not enough to negate the
effect of dooming. Play doomed at your own risk.
